소수로 색상 통합

기본 C₂₃₅ 색상 시스템에는 3개의 링과 12개 섹터로 구성된 3개의 그레이 레벨이 있는 36개의 색상/색상이 있습니다. 내부 원에는 큰 원 외부의 12개 섹터에 속하는 3개의 링에 퍼져 있는 36개의 색상/색상 코드로 둘러싸인 3개의 그레이 코드가 있습니다. . 출처: 리한린, 팡 슈청, 베르트랑 MT 린, 웨이 쿠오

아이작 뉴턴의 빛 이론은 모든 색상이 빨강, 녹색 및 파랑의 세 가지 기본 색상에서 생성될 수 있음을 나타냅니다. 3×256 문자 기호 값을 포함하는 밝은 색상 구조인 RGB(Red, Green, Blue) 및 4×100 문자 기호 값을 포함하는 안료 색상 구조인 CMYK(Cyan, Magenta, Yellow, Key black) 기호는 가장 많이 사용되는 두 가지 색상 프레임입니다. HSV(Hue, Saturation, Value)와 같은 다른 색상 프레임은 RGB 및 CMYK에서 파생됩니다.


RGB 프레임에서 (r, g, b)로 코딩된 각 기본 색상은 256개의 값을 가집니다. [0, 1, 2, …, 255]. CMYK 프레임에서 (c, m, y, k)로 인코딩된 C, M, Y 및 K는 각각 100개의 값을 가집니다. 두 프레임이 널리 채택되었지만 일부 응용 프로그램 컨텍스트에서는 단점이나 불편함을 나타냅니다.

  1. 표현 문제: R, G, B 및 C, M, Y, K는 문자 기호입니다. 색상 간의 관계를 명시적으로 표현하는 데 사용하기는 어렵습니다. 수학적 연산을 위한 특정 메커니즘 없이 다양한 애플리케이션 컨텍스트에서 어려움이 발생합니다. 예를 들어, R의 보색은 무엇입니까? {R, G, B, RY, Y, YG, GC, C, CB, BM, M, MR}의 12가지 색상 중 3색 보색 쌍은 무엇입니까?
  2. 컴퓨팅 문제: 현재 색상 프레임의 문자 기호는 색상 계산에 사용하기 어렵습니다. 예를 들어 {RY, GC, CB, MR}의 네 가지 색상을 혼합한 결과 색상은 무엇입니까?
  3. 통합 문제: 문자 기호는 RGB, CMYK 및 HSV 프레임을 함께 통합하는 데 사용하기 어렵습니다. 이러한 문제로 인해 서로 다른 색상 간에 비효율적인 변환이 발생할 수 있습니다.
  4. 크기 문제: c, m, y 및 k는 각각 100개의 값을 가정할 수 있고 r, g 및 b는 각각 256개의 값을 가정할 수 있습니다. 이러한 많은 색상과 색조를 색상환에 분배하고 할당하는 것은 어려운 일이며, 많은 수의 색상 값으로 인해 일부 색상을 결합하여 원하는 색상을 생성하는 데 엄청난 계산 부담이 발생할 수 있습니다.

본 연구에서는 새로운 컬러 프레임워크 C를 제시한다.235 소수 이론과 Goldbach의 추측을 기반으로 색상을 인코딩하고 개체를 색상화합니다. 씨235 색상 시스템은 처음 세 개를 사용합니다. 소수 2, 3, 5는 각각 빨강, 녹색, 파랑의 세 가지 기본 색상을 나타냅니다.

이 색상 프레임에서 코드는 빨간색, 녹색 및 파란색입니다. 따라서 코드 =는 노란색(Y), 코드 =는 청록색(C), 코드 =는 황록색(YG), 코드 =는 청록색(CG)입니다.

C의 색상235 시스템은 또한 밝기/두께에 대한 회색 수준과 연결됩니다. = 를 나타내기 때문에 백색광우리는 30의 거듭제곱(예: 30130230, ⋯) 회색도 수준을 나타냅니다. 일반적인 규칙은 더 높은 전력 더 어둡거나 두꺼운 색상을 의미합니다.

이 문서 상단의 그림은 기본 C를 보여줍니다.235 3개의 링과 12개 섹터로 구성된 3개의 그레이 레벨이 있는 36가지 색조/색상의 색상 시스템 – 내부 원에는 3개의 그레이 코드(예: 30130230⋯) 36개의 색조/색상 코드(예: 2, 3, 5, 6, 12,3)로 둘러싸여 있습니다.2225) 큰 원 외부의 12개 섹터(예: R, Y, G, RY 및 YG)에 속하는 3개의 고리로 퍼집니다.

이 씨235 시스템을 사용하면 특정 색상을 보다 편리하게 플로팅할 수 있습니다. 예를 들어, ×30> = ×2××5>는 R 섹터에 속하는 계조를 갖는 첫 번째 링에 위치한 색조로 구성된 색상을 나타낸다. 따라서 “밝은 빨간색”입니다.

색상환은 색상을 표시하고 조작하는 강력한 도구입니다. 그러나 RGB 휠과 CMYK 휠은 다음과 같은 이유로 충분히 효과적이지 않습니다. 첫째, RGB 휠은 3×256을 포함합니다.2 색조와 CMYK 휠에는 3×100이 포함됩니다.2 색상. 색상의 수가 너무 커서 색상을 조작하거나 표시할 수 없습니다.

소수로 색상 통합

압축된 C235 휠은 훨씬 적은 수의 원시 색상(키 값)을 사용하여 CMYK, RGB 및 HSV 색상 시스템을 통합하여 모든 256³ 색상을 나타냅니다. 출처: 리한린, 팡 슈청, 베르트랑 MT 린, 웨이 쿠오

둘째, CMYK와 RGB는 색상을 표현하기 위해 각각 3×256과 4×100의 값이 필요하다. 셋째, CMYK 휠과 RGB 휠은 상호 교환이 불가능합니다. C라는 압축 색상환을 설계합니다.235 압축 오류율이 1.2% 미만인 CMYK 및 RGB 휠을 통합할 수 있는 휠. 압축된 C235 휠은 훨씬 적은 수의 원시 색상(키 값)을 사용하여 CMYK, RGB 및 HSV 색상 시스템을 통합하여 256개를 모두 표현하도록 설계되었습니다. 위의 이미지와 같이 색상이 표시됩니다.

235 시스템은 다양한 분야에서 잠재적인 실용적인 응용 프로그램을 용이하게 합니다. LCD(Liquid Crystal Display) 기술을 예로 들어 보겠습니다. 휴대 전화 및 TV에 사용되는 대부분의 관련 디스플레이는 LED를 광원으로 사용합니다. 원하는 폭의 변조된 전자 펄스를 생성하기 위해 펄스 폭 변조(PWM) 기술을 사용하여 짧은 시간 동안 일반적인 LED에 펄스형 고전류가 공급됩니다.1.

흥미롭게도 C235 컬러 시스템은 사용자가 조명과 색상을 편리하게 병합할 수 있도록 하고 사용자의 선호도를 조정하여 스마트 조명 시스템 설계를 용이하게 합니다. 실제로 이러한 시스템은 패션쇼, 회화 전시회 및 상품 디스플레이에서 널리 사용될 수 있습니다.

자연광이 있다고 가정 2255 사과에 방사. 반사광 2255 사과의 겉보기 색상입니다. 추가 조명을 추가하여 2255 이 사과를 조사하기 위해 아래 이미지와 같이 원하는 색상을 시각화할 수 있습니다. 결과 색상의 계산은 C를 통해 쉽게 수행할 수 있습니다.235 체계. 또한 PWM을 위해 생성되는 펄스 폭의 수를 최적화할 수 있으므로 에너지 소비가 적은 LED 시스템의 최적 설계를 달성할 수 있습니다.

소수로 색상 통합

(A) 자연광 아래서 관찰한 사과. (B) 제어등 아래에서 관찰되는 사과. 출처: 리한린, 팡 슈청, 베르트랑 MT 린, 웨이 쿠오

일반적으로 제안된 C235 색상 프레임워크는 인코딩, 컴퓨팅 및 통합에 훨씬 더 효율적으로 작동합니다. 그림 물감 기존 RGB 및 CMYK 프레임보다 Goldbach의 추측을 활용하여 이 연구는 RGB 컬러 휠을 훨씬 더 작은 C로 압축하는 새로운 방법을 보여줍니다.235 바퀴, 현재 RGB 프레임에서 언급된 크기 문제를 완화합니다. 또한, 우리는 제안된 C235 컬러 프레임은 여러 속성을 가진 물체를 색칠하고, LCD 조명 시스템을 설계하고, DNA 코돈을 색칠하는 데 쉽게 채택할 수 있습니다.

이 연구는 저널에 게재되었습니다. 빛: 과학 및 응용.

추가 정보:
Han-Lin Li et al, 소수에 의한 색상 통일, 빛: 과학 및 응용 (2023). DOI: 10.1038/s41377-023-01073-x

에 의해 제공
중국과학원

소환: 소수로 색상 통합(2023년 2월 2일) https://phys.org/news/2023-02-primes.html에서 2023년 6월 13일 검색됨

이 문서는 저작권의 보호를 받습니다. 개인 연구 또는 연구 목적을 위한 공정 거래를 제외하고 서면 허가 없이는 어떤 부분도 복제할 수 없습니다. 콘텐츠는 정보 제공의 목적으로만 제공됩니다.


원본 보기